Biography

I am a pediatric nurse practitioner (PNP) with almost 20 years of nursing experience. I started my career on a pediatric medical-surgical floor, moved to the Pediatric Intensive Care Unit and then moved on to outpatient clinics so I could pursue an advanced degree.

I have been a PNP for three years  – currently specializing in liver transplants. I have been teaching nursing for 10 years with a background in pediatrics and nurse of the future seminars. I moved into clinical placement eight years ago where I enjoy building relationships between college institutions and healthcare facilities. These opportunities create hands-on experiences for nursing students to promote well-rounded, forward-thinking, healthcare professionals.

My research interests include pediatrics, well child health, clinical efficacy in higher education and health education.
